[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"project-779":3},{"id":4,"name":5,"fullName":6,"owner":7,"repo":5,"description":8,"homepage":9,"htmlUrl":10,"language":11,"languages":10,"totalLinesOfCode":10,"stars":12,"forks":13,"watchers":14,"openIssues":15,"contributorsCount":16,"subscribersCount":16,"size":16,"stars1d":16,"stars7d":17,"stars30d":18,"stars90d":16,"forks30d":16,"starsTrendScore":16,"compositeScore":19,"rankGlobal":10,"rankLanguage":10,"license":20,"archived":21,"fork":21,"defaultBranch":22,"hasWiki":23,"hasPages":21,"topics":24,"createdAt":10,"pushedAt":10,"updatedAt":25,"readmeContent":26,"aiSummary":27,"trendingCount":16,"starSnapshotCount":16,"syncStatus":28,"lastSyncTime":29,"discoverSource":30},779,"AutoTeam","cnitlrt\u002FAutoTeam","cnitlrt","ChatGPT Team 账号自动轮转管理 - Codex 额度监控、自动换号、邮箱注册、CPA\u002FSub2API 认证同步","",null,"Python",1206,270,7,4,0,29,236,79.8,"MIT License",false,"dev",true,[],"2026-06-11 04:00:33","\u003Cdiv align=\"center\">\n\n# AutoTeam\n\n**面向 ChatGPT Team 的账号轮转与认证同步工具**\n\n自动注册账号、获取 Codex 认证、按额度轮转席位，并把认证同步到 [CLIProxyAPI](https:\u002F\u002Fgithub.com\u002Frouter-for-me\u002FCLIProxyAPI) \u002F [Sub2API](https:\u002F\u002Fgithub.com\u002FWei-Shaw\u002Fsub2api)。\n\n[![Python](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002FPython-3.10+-3776AB?style=for-the-badge&logo=python&logoColor=white)](https:\u002F\u002Fpython.org)\n[![Playwright](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002FPlaywright-Chromium-2EAD33?style=for-the-badge&logo=playwright&logoColor=white)](https:\u002F\u002Fplaywright.dev)\n[![uv](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002Fuv-Package_Manager-DE5FE9?style=for-the-badge)](https:\u002F\u002Fdocs.astral.sh\u002Fuv\u002F)\n[![FastAPI](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002FFastAPI-API_&_Web-009688?style=for-the-badge&logo=fastapi&logoColor=white)](https:\u002F\u002Ffastapi.tiangolo.com)\n[![Vue](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002FVue_3-Frontend-4FC08D?style=for-the-badge&logo=vue.js&logoColor=white)](https:\u002F\u002Fvuejs.org)\n[![Docker](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002FDocker-Ready-2496ED?style=for-the-badge&logo=docker&logoColor=white)](https:\u002F\u002Fwww.docker.com\u002F)\n[![License: MIT](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002FLicense-MIT-yellow?style=for-the-badge)](LICENSE)\n\n[快速开始](#快速开始) · [文档](#文档) · [配置说明](docs\u002Fconfiguration.md) · [Docker 部署](docs\u002Fdocker.md) · [常见问题](docs\u002Ftroubleshooting.md)\n\n\u003C\u002Fdiv>\n\n---\n\n> **免责声明**：本项目仅供学习和研究用途。使用本工具可能违反 OpenAI 的服务条款，包括但不限于自动化操作、多账号管理等。使用者需自行承担所有风险，包括账号封禁、IP 限制等后果。作者不对任何因使用本工具造成的损失承担责任。\n\n## 核心能力\n\n| 类型 | 功能 | 说明 |\n|---|---|---|\n| 📧 | 自动注册 | 自动注册 Team 账号并获取 Codex 认证 |\n| 🔄 | 智能轮转 | 按额度自动轮转、补位、复用旧号 |\n| 🔍 | 自动巡检 | 自动检查额度并触发轮转 |\n| ☁️ | 远端同步 | 同步认证到 **CLIProxyAPI \u002F Sub2API** |\n| 🔐 | OAuth 导入 | 支持手动接管 OAuth 流程导入账号 |\n\n## 支持的外部组件\n\n| 分类 | 项目 |\n|---|---|\n| 邮箱服务 | [CloudMail](https:\u002F\u002Fgithub.com\u002Fmaillab\u002Fcloud-mail), [Cloudflare Temp Email](https:\u002F\u002Fgithub.com\u002Fdreamhunter2333\u002Fcloudflare_temp_email) |\n| 远端同步 | [CLIProxyAPI](https:\u002F\u002Fgithub.com\u002Frouter-for-me\u002FCLIProxyAPI), [Sub2API](https:\u002F\u002Fgithub.com\u002FWei-Shaw\u002Fsub2api) |\n\n## 快速开始\n\n### 1. 安装\n\n```bash\n# Linux\nbash setup.sh\n\n# Windows \u002F macOS\nuv sync\nuv run playwright install chromium\n```\n\n### 2. 启动\n\n```bash\n# Web 面板 + API（推荐）\nuv run autoteam api\n\n# 或直接轮转\nuv run autoteam rotate\n```\n\n### 3. 继续配置\n\n首次启动只强制要求 `API_KEY`。  \n邮箱服务、远端同步、代理等运行项都可以在登录后去配置面板里继续填写。\n\n### Docker\n\n```bash\ngit clone https:\u002F\u002Fgithub.com\u002Fcnitlrt\u002FAutoTeam.git && cd AutoTeam\nmkdir -p data && cp .env.example data\u002F.env\ndocker compose up -d\n```\n\n## 配置原则\n\n- **新建账号**：使用当前 `MAIL_PROVIDER`\n- **复用旧账号**：按账号自身保存的 `mail_provider`\n- **远端同步**：可启用 **CPA**、**Sub2API**，也可同时启用\n- **Sub2API 默认账号设置**：可在配置面板里统一管理新建账号的并发、优先级、倍率、白名单、WS \u002F passthrough\n- **代理配置**：低频项，建议按需填写\n\n## 文档\n\nREADME 只保留概览，详细说明统一放到 `docs\u002F`：\n\n| 文档 | 内容 |\n|---|---|\n| [从零开始部署](docs\u002Fgetting-started.md) | 安装、配置、管理员登录、首次轮转 |\n| [配置说明](docs\u002Fconfiguration.md) | `.env`、配置面板、邮箱服务、远端同步、代理 |\n| [Docker 部署](docs\u002Fdocker.md) | Docker Compose、数据目录、宿主机服务访问 |\n| [API 文档](docs\u002Fapi.md) | HTTP 接口与调用方式 |\n| [工作原理](docs\u002Farchitecture.md) | 轮转流程、状态机、同步模型、前端结构 |\n| [常见问题](docs\u002Ftroubleshooting.md) | 登录、代理、验证码、轮转、Docker 排障 |\n\n## 已知限制\n\n- VPS \u002F 数据中心 IP 容易被 OpenAI \u002F Cloudflare 标记\n- 同一时间只允许一个 Playwright 操作\n- 邮箱验证码有效期短，网络延迟可能导致过期\n- 目前仅支持从 **CPA** 反向拉取，不支持从 **Sub2API** 反向拉取\n\n## 友情链接\n\n感谢 **LinuxDo** 社区的支持！\n\n[![LinuxDo](https:\u002F\u002Fimg.shields.io\u002Fbadge\u002F社区-LinuxDo-blue?style=for-the-badge)](https:\u002F\u002Flinux.do\u002F)\n\n---\n\n## Star History\n\n[![Star History Chart](https:\u002F\u002Fapi.star-history.com\u002Fsvg?repos=cnitlrt\u002FAutoTeam&type=Date)](https:\u002F\u002Fstar-history.com\u002F#cnitlrt\u002FAutoTeam&Date)\n","AutoTeam 是一个用于 ChatGPT Team 账号自动轮转和认证同步的工具。其核心功能包括自动注册账号、获取 Codex 认证、按额度智能轮转席位，并将认证信息同步到 CLIProxyAPI 或 Sub2API。该工具采用 Python 3.10+ 编写，利用 Playwright 进行自动化操作，FastAPI 构建 API 服务，Vue 3 开发前端界面，并支持 Docker 部署以简化运行环境配置。AutoTeam 适用于需要高效管理和优化多个 ChatGPT Team 账号资源的场景，比如开发者团队或研究机构。",2,"2026-06-11 02:39:15","CREATED_QUERY"]